Core Infrastructure Features
Sub-Second Live Data & Score Infrastructure
Real-time sports data ingestion from Sportradar, Stats Perform, Opta, and proprietary tracking systems — processed and pushed to end users in under 500ms via WebSocket connections, keeping every fan perfectly synchronised with live action.
Low-Latency Live Streaming Architecture
Broadcast-grade live streaming with sub-8-second glass-to-glass latency using LL-HLS and WebRTC — with adaptive bitrate delivery, DVR rewind, multi-angle switching, and concurrent viewer scaling tested to 500,000+ simultaneous streams.
Fantasy, DFS & Prediction Game Engine
Full infrastructure for fantasy leagues, daily fantasy sports (DFS), and prediction games — including real-time roster scoring, prize pool management, payment processing, and state-by-state regulatory compliance for markets where applicable.
Peak-Event Auto-Scaling for Match Day Traffic
Cloud-native infrastructure that handles the instantaneous traffic spike of kick-off, tip-off, or opening bell — auto-scaling compute, database connections, and CDN capacity in the minutes before events start, not in reaction to performance degradation.

AI-Powered Performance Analytics
Computer vision and ML models that analyse match footage and tracking data to generate automated performance reports, heat maps, pass networks, and tactical pattern recognition — delivering insights in minutes rather than the hours required by traditional video analysis workflows.
Predictive Injury & Load Management
Physiological and workload ML models trained on GPS tracking, heart rate variability, and historical injury data that flag elevated injury risk before symptoms appear — enabling coaching staff to make evidence-based rotation and training load decisions.
Personalised Fan Content & Notification Engine
Behavioural models that learn each fan's favourite players, content preferences, and notification tolerance to surface hyper-relevant highlights, stats, and alerts — increasing app session frequency by 35–50% compared to broadcast-all notification approaches.
Automated Match Commentary & Highlights Generation
NLP and computer vision models that automatically generate written match summaries, key moment clips, and social-ready highlight packages within minutes of events occurring — enabling rights holders to publish across every channel without a manual production step.

Built-In Monetization
Direct-to-Fan Subscription & OTT Revenue
Launch a subscription-gated streaming and content platform that keeps rights-holder revenue from broadcast intermediaries — offering fans exclusive live access, behind-the-scenes content, and archived footage for a monthly or annual fee.
Fantasy, DFS & Prediction Game Revenue
Operate fantasy leagues and prediction games with entry fees, prize pools, and DFS contests directly on your own platform — capturing the engagement and revenue that currently flows to third-party fantasy operators who use your IP without sharing returns.
Betting Data & Odds Licensing
Monetise your real-time data and official statistics feeds through licensing agreements with regulated betting operators — generating recurring data revenue from the performance information your clubs and athletes produce every match day.
